Lansdowne, Pennsylvania gets a BestPlaces Cost of Living score of 106.9, which means the total cost of housing, food, childcare, transportation, healthcare, taxes, and other necessities is 6.9% higher than the U.S. average and 13.0% higher than the average for Pennsylvania.

Lansdowne, PA

Housing costs in Lansdowne?
A typical home costs $255,700, which is 24.4%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 5.3% more expensive than the average Pennsylvania home, at $242,800.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Lansdowne costs $1,310 per month, which is 8.4%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 7.6% more than the state average of $1,210.

Can I afford Lansdowne?
To live comfortably in Lansdowne, Pennsylvania, a minimum annual income of $48,960 for a family, and $43,200 for a single person is recommended.
